St. Matthews Episcopal Church

Marker installed: 1964

The earliest Episcopal worship services in the Comanche area were conducted in the late 1870s by Bishop Alexander C. Garrett of Dallas. In 1886, soon after the organization of the St. Matthews congregation, work began on this frame building. Located on land deeded by Sarah Jane Walcott, it is the oldest existing church structure in Comanche County and has been in continuous use since its completion in 1887. [Text of original plate, 1964]

St. Matthews Episcopal Church. County's oldest church building when built in 1887. Was so remote its Bishop's visits were by horseback.
